What is the downside of a natural gas water heater in Michigan?

The primary requirement is access to a natural gas line. If your Michigan home lacks one, it's a consideration. Proper venting is also essential for safety and to prevent exhaust fumes from entering your home.

What are common issues with natural gas water heaters in Michigan?

Common issues include sediment buildup, which can reduce efficiency, and potential problems with the pilot light. Ensuring proper ventilation is critical, especially during Michigan's cold winter months. Regular maintenance helps prevent issues.
